Friday night’s matchup at Tim Hortons Field marks the second of four regular season meetings between these long-time rivals. Toronto has claimed outright wins in four of five dates with the Ti-Cats, with the notable exception being their stunning 27-19 loss as 2.5-point home chalk in last season’s Eastern Final. And despite their recent head-to-head success, the Argonauts have plenty of work to do to reverse their fortunes when visiting Hamilton, where they have tallied just two wins in 13 overall visits since Labour Day 2012. However, the Argos have managed to produce respectable results at the sportsbooks when playing in Steeltown, going 3-2-1 against the spread over their past six. The OVER has steadily paid out when these teams meet in Hamilton, going 6-2-0 over their past eight dates. That run has been fueled by a steady Ti-Cats attack, which has averaged 33 points per game over that stretch.

Toronto Argonauts
After stumbling out of the gate to a 1-2-0 start, the Argos have rounded into form, claiming straight up wins in three of their past four outings to set themselves apart from the rest of the underachieving East Division. However, this team continues to put themselves at risk by spotting opponents early leads. That was the case once again in last week’s date with the Tiger-Cats, who twice established double-digit leads before the Argonauts rebounded with 18 points in the fourth quarter to seal the win. Considering they have tallied just six total first-quarter points over their past four games, the Argonauts offer limited value as 0.5-point favorites to lead at the half, and a -120 bet to score first.
Hamilton Tiger-Cats
With last week’s loss at BMO Field, 2022 is quickly evolving into a lost season for the Tiger-Cats. Grey Cup finalists in 2021, the Ti-Cats have posted just two wins through their first eight outings, and have also gone 2-6-0 against the spread, and covered just once in four outings as betting chalk. The club has struggled on both sides. Hamilton currently ranks seventh in the CFL in both points scored (20.1) and points allowed (26.1) per game. With the health status of Dane Evans now uncertain after the Tabbies pivot reportedly suffered a shoulder injury. That opens the door for backup Matthew Shiltz to get the call on Friday. Shiltz has seen limited action in his first season with the Tiger-Cats, connecting on just 16 passes for 125 yards, no touchdowns, and one pick. The absence of Evans will also add to the pressure on a Ti-Cats ground game that tallied just 78 total yards last week, and produced just three total scoring runs so far this season.
